当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象储存和文件储存的区别,对象存储与文件存储对比分析,架构差异、适用场景及技术演进

对象储存和文件储存的区别,对象存储与文件存储对比分析,架构差异、适用场景及技术演进

对象存储与文件存储在架构、数据模型及适用场景上存在显著差异,对象存储采用键值对存储模型,数据以独立对象形式存储(如S3),架构多为分布式架构,支持海量非结构化数据(图片...

对象存储与文件存储在架构、数据模型及适用场景上存在显著差异,对象存储采用键值对存储模型,数据以独立对象形式存储(如S3),架构多为分布式架构,支持海量非结构化数据(图片/视频)的高并发访问,具有自动扩展、低延迟特性,适用于冷数据存储、对象归档及云原生场景,文件存储采用树形目录结构,支持结构化数据(数据库/文档)的细粒度访问,典型架构包括中心化NAS或分布式文件系统(如Ceph),扩展性较弱但适合多用户协作,多用于传统企业级应用及数据库存储,技术演进上,对象存储随云计算发展成为主流,支持多协议兼容与分层存储;文件存储在云原生中通过对象存储分层(如AWS S3+EBS)实现性能与成本的平衡,两者正向融合以适应混合云架构需求。

引言(200字) 在数字经济时代,数据存储技术经历了从传统文件存储向对象存储的范式转变,根据IDC最新报告,全球对象存储市场规模预计2025年达427亿美元,年复合增长率18.6%,而文件存储市场增速降至7.2%,这种技术迁移背后,是存储架构革新与业务需求升级的双重驱动,本文将从技术原理、架构差异、性能指标、应用场景及演进趋势等维度,深度剖析对象存储与文件存储的核心区别,揭示其在云原生架构中的互补价值。

技术原理与架构对比(400字)

对象储存和文件储存的区别,对象存储与文件存储对比分析,架构差异、适用场景及技术演进

图片来源于网络,如有侵权联系删除

  1. 数据组织模型 文件存储采用树状目录体系,每个文件关联路径名(如/QCServe/prod/data2023/report1.csv),支持多级嵌套访问,对象存储则建立全局唯一标识符(如AWS S3的"abc123xyz789"),通过键值对(Key/Value)实现数据寻址,天然支持分布式架构。

  2. 元数据管理 文件系统维护完整元数据(空间分布、访问权限、修改时间等),形成固定大小的元数据表,对象存储采用稀疏索引机制,仅记录对象哈希值和元数据指针,单集群可管理百万级对象,但查询响应时间随对象数量呈线性增长。

  3. 协议接口差异 文件存储依赖NFS、SMB等通用协议,实现跨平台访问,对象存储专属API(如RESTful S3 API)采用HTTP动词(GET/PUT/DELETE)操作对象,支持断点续传、版本控制等原生功能,但协议复杂度较高。

性能指标对比(300字)

  1. IOPS与吞吐量 块存储(如iSCSI)IOPS可达10万+,适合事务型数据库,文件存储(NFSv4)IOPS约500-2000,吞吐量受网络带宽制约,对象存储吞吐量达GB/s级,但单次操作(Put/Batch)响应时间较长(200-500ms)。

  2. 扩展性对比 对象存储通过集群扩展线性提升容量(如阿里云OSS支持单集群10PB+),但跨AZ数据迁移成本高,文件存储通过RAID和分布式文件系统实现扩展,但存在单点故障风险(如HDFS NameNode故障)。

  3. 成本结构差异 对象存储采用"容量+访问"计费模式,适合冷热数据分层存储(例如AWS S3 Glacier),文件存储按文件数收取管理成本,适合小文件密集场景(如CAD图纸存储)。

典型应用场景分析(300字)

对象存储适用场景

  • 跨地域数据备份(如金融行业监管备查)
  • 多租户资源池(如CDN节点缓存)
  • 多媒体资产库(视频/图片/日志文件)
  • 物联网设备数据湖(百万级设备日产生TB级数据)

文件存储适用场景

对象储存和文件储存的区别,对象存储与文件存储对比分析,架构差异、适用场景及技术演进

图片来源于网络,如有侵权联系删除

  • 关系型数据库(Oracle RAC)
  • 事务处理系统(航空订票系统)
  • 科学计算(气候模拟数据集)
  • 小文件协作平台(设计文档共享)

融合存储方案 混合云架构中,对象存储处理非结构化数据(监控日志),文件存储支撑结构化数据(CRM系统),通过统一管理平台实现跨类型数据检索。

技术演进与未来趋势(293字)

  1. 云原生存储演进 对象存储正在向"结构化对象"发展,如MinIO支持SQL查询,与文件存储形成技术融合,Ceph对象模块(Ceph RGW)实现文件-对象双模型统一。

  2. 分布式存储架构创新 基于CRDT(无冲突复制数据类型)的分布式文件系统(如Alluxio)突破传统文件存储的强一致性限制,支持最终一致性模型。

  3. 边缘计算存储融合 对象存储与边缘节点结合(如AWS Outposts),实现数据本地化存储与低延迟访问,5G时代下,存储时延要求从毫秒级向微秒级演进。

  4. AI驱动的存储优化 机器学习算法预测数据访问模式(如Google冷热数据分层系统),自动执行数据迁移,知识图谱技术实现跨存储类型智能检索。

200字) 对象存储与文件存储并非替代关系,而是形成"金字塔"存储架构:对象存储构建数据湖基座,文件存储支撑事务处理,块存储提供高性能计算底座,未来存储架构将呈现"三体融合"趋势:对象存储的规模扩展能力、文件存储的强一致性优势、块存储的高IOPS特性通过智能调度系统实现动态组合,建议企业建立"存储即服务(STaaS)"架构,根据业务场景动态配置存储资源,同时关注对象存储在AI训练数据管理、数字孪生等新兴领域的应用价值。

(全文共计1587字,原创内容占比92%)

黑狐家游戏

发表评论

最新文章